>> Thanks for bringing up the question. Generally, we recommend that SPDX
>> license identifiers -- for existing files be thought as supplemental
>> information to add. Don't replace the existing license information, add the
>> tags on.  Suggest reviewing the patch against that criteria. Remember to
>> maintain the attribution information. You may want to speak to your
>> in-house counsel with respect to any changes you would like to make to
>> files over which you hold copyright.
